Product Overview

2-(4-Bromophenyl)triphenylene represents a sophisticated organic compound essential for the development of next-generation electronic materials. As a specialized aromatic hydrocarbon derivative, this substance features a robust triphenylene core substituted with a bromophenyl group. This specific molecular architecture provides exceptional thermal stability and favorable electronic properties, making it a critical precursor in the synthesis of high-performance organic semiconductors. Our facility produces this chemical using advanced catalytic coupling techniques to ensure consistent molecular integrity and minimal impurity profiles.

The compound is characterized by its distinct crystalline structure, typically presenting as a white to slight yellow powder. This physical appearance is indicative of its high chemical purity and proper storage conditions. The presence of the bromine atom at the para position of the phenyl ring offers a versatile reactive site, allowing chemists to perform further functionalization through cross-coupling reactions. This versatility is paramount for researchers and industrial manufacturers aiming to create custom OLED emissive layers or charge transport materials with tailored energy levels.

Parameter Specification
Chemical Name 2-(4-Bromophenyl)triphenylene
CAS Number 1158277-56-5
Molecular Formula C24H15Br
Molecular Weight 383.28 g/mol
Appearance White to slight yellow powder
Purity (Assay) ≥99.0%

Industrial Applications

The primary application for this intermediate lies within the organic light-emitting diode (OLED) industry. As display technology evolves towards higher efficiency and longer lifespans, the demand for high-purity intermediates like 2-(4-Bromophenyl)triphenylene continues to grow. It serves as a fundamental building block for constructing host materials and emissive dopants. The triphenylene moiety is known for its high triplet energy level, which helps confine excitons within the emissive layer, thereby enhancing the quantum efficiency of the final device.

Beyond OLEDs, this chemical finds utility in the broader field of organic electronics, including organic photovoltaics (OPV) and organic field-effect transistors (OFET). Researchers value this compound for its ability to facilitate charge transport due to its planar aromatic structure.
